Output e30abf14a8b72f36a6924267c02a34166955ee6b8a305b426d5acbdb51b690f6:1

value
2912600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76b644bff223e79afaea967cf3f1ab3ea066f051 OP_EQUAL
address
3CWi1RN7JrpWhmb5Vq623x8irG1ZLaazjQ
transaction
e30abf14a8b72f36a6924267c02a34166955ee6b8a305b426d5acbdb51b690f6